How to burn bay leaves safely
Safety is essential when performing this practice.
Use only completely dried bay leaves
Place them in a fire-resistant container
Light them carefully and allow them to smolder
Carry the container gently through the rooms to spread the aroma
Never leave burning leaves unattended
